Temperature excursion

While purchasing Precision resistors most of the time we notice a simple temperature drift index. However, when the resistor works in the actual situation most of the time the temperature index does not cover the range of temperature the component phases. That means the temperature excursion of a single Precision resistor can become different in various temperature levels. The specification of the manufacturers does not always precisely define the temperature drift that the component can handle. Most of the time the manufacturer selects only the best Calf of the entire operation and offers it as the temperature drift index in their specification manual.

Having said that, the manufacturers are not entirely responsible for this factor. It is almost impossible to determine and measure the temperature drift Index of a position register before it leaves the factory floor. Measuring the temperature drift index is a highly costly affair and the extreme cases of measurement can damage the product itself. That is one of the reasons why manufacturers do not take the risk of measuring the temperature gift index up to the mark.
